Definition

noun

  1. 1.An isomer of a benzene derivative having two substituents adjacent on the ring.
  2. 2.A certain type of flat eyepiece.
  3. 3.An orthochromatic plate.
  4. 4.(imaging) An orthophoto.
  5. 5.Orthopedics.
